Darwen Half Marathon

On Sunday 5th April, our Burnden quartet ran in style without even a thought of Easter Eggs hot crossing their minds.
Andy Dunleavy crossed the line in position 37 and time of 01:44:43,
Alistair Marland closely following in position 52 and time of 01:51:57, Justin Bones followed in position 135 and time of 02:34:47 and finally Cheryl Dunleavy, our very own Burnden cheer captain came in at position 144 finishing in 02:52:40.
